#c1eab5 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#c1eab5 is composed of 75.7% red, 91.8% green and 71%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 17.5% cyan, 0% magenta, 22.6% yellow and 8.2% black. It has a hue angle of 106.4 degrees, a saturation of 55.8% and a lightness of 81.4%. #c1eab5 color hex could be obtained by blending #ffffff with #83d56b. Closest websafe color is: #ccffcc.

Shades and Tints of #c1eab5
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#010201 is the darkest color, while #f4fbf2 is the lightest one.

Tones of #c1eab5
A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#cfd0cf is the less saturated color, while #b7fca3 is the most saturated one.
